Ticket: FEEDVAL-412 — Config drift on podcast feed validator

Welcome aboard. We've noticed the Wrenfield Feed Validator behaves differently between the two prod nodes: one rejects enclosures over 512 MB, the other doesn't. This points to configuration drift introduced during last month's manual hotfix. Please audit both nodes against the canonical values and reconcile. For reference, the intended configuration is listed directly below.

config for kahip-yagug:
[briiel]
port = 5432
team = kaseth
host = briiel.novachq.local
region = central-3
access_code = ac_65a567
timeout_ms = 2000

## v5.1 — Per-tenant rate quota defaults

Default quotas on the Bramblehook API changed: standard tenants now get burst allowances instead of flat caps, and overage returns 429 with a retry hint rather than silent throttling. Existing custom quotas are unaffected. Enterprise tier defaults doubled. The quota service ships with the following values.

deployment values, fahop-fahip:
[aldion]
port = 5432
team = novdor
host = aldion.nelvrodyn.corp
region = south-1
access_code = ac_d2865a
timeout_ms = 1500

// Encoding sniffing for user-uploaded text files in Saltgrass.
// We check BOM first, then a capped statistical pass (8 KB max)
// to avoid unbounded reads on hostile uploads. Ambiguous files
// fall back to this constant rather than guessing, which closed
// the smuggling vector flagged in the last audit. Fixed as of the
// build noted below.

trace token, bawif-tajof: htk14_21e308fc7b4137